This modification is in the archives.
What this hack does : Adds a box on top of your vB home page
where all members can chat/shout in an IRC like way, with all the vB options added (smilies, vBcodes....) I started this hack by modifying the shoutbox made by Doug Tanner for phpnuke (i think).. And it went far far from his original code. As far as i think he wouldn't recognize it ![]() I integrated it as far as i could with vB, and in the admin CP, with every bit of it being possible to modify trough the admin CP (prune, ban, censure...)... SCREENSHOT This hack has been tested and used by some people out there in france ![]() 1.2.4 changes : Install problems with the mysql reserved words solved, Uninstalling option added to the install script, Possibility to automaticaly add the templates to the templatesets you chose in the install script, IE6 problem with divs solved, timezoneoffset mod integrated, text input limited to 255 characters. 1.2.3 changes : security hole on the pruning of the admin part fixed. 1.2.2 changes : templatesused var filled with all templates used by the script in the shoutbox.php file and in the index.php file. And chmod 777 made on the admin/shoutbox_config.php file by the install script.
